Background: Why Etiquette Matters
Shared servers operate on limited CPU, memory, and disk I/O. Without agreed-upon norms, a single user can degrade performance for everyone. Common issues include:

- Running resource-heavy processes without checking load
- Leaving idle sessions that consume memory and license tokens
- Storing large temporary files instead of cleaning up
- Failing to log out or disconnect when finished
These behaviors, if unchecked, lead to slower response times, account lockouts, and even server crashes during critical submission periods.
User Concerns
Students often report frustration over unpredictable performance, especially during late-night study sessions or group work. Key concerns include:
- Fairness: A small number of users monopolizing resources
- Transparency: Lack of clear, visible guidelines on acceptable usage
- Accountability: Difficulty identifying who is causing slowdowns
- Accessibility: New students unaware of standard conventions
Many students also worry that vague rules lead to inconsistent enforcement, penalizing honest mistakes while repeat offenders continue unchecked.
Likely Impact
If server etiquette improves, the resulting benefits are tangible:
- More predictable performance during peak hours
- Fewer emergency server restarts or queue overflows
- Reduced strain on IT support from avoidable issues
- Better collaboration when teams share resources
Conversely, if bad habits spread, institutions may impose stricter controls—limiting concurrent sessions, enforcing idle timeouts, or throttling certain processes. This can hamper legitimate research and creative projects.
